'Dera Sacha Sauda Anami Dham', Ghukanwali, Sirsa, Haryana

Dera Sacha Sauda Anami Dham

Established during 1952 by Beparwah, Mastana Ji. in village Ghukianwali at 28 K.Ms from Sirsa on national highway. A Tera Vaas was constructed first of all and a diggie for water was dug. Canal water was arranged for regular water supply and whole of the village went on drinking water from this diggie for 25 years. An area of 15 kanals is allotted to this Ashram with some rooms, main gate and Tera Vaas. Vegetables and cereals are grown in the vacant land by the sevadars and the income is used for the services of public welfare.

Adding many rooms and boundary wall in just 22 hours was a surprise act of Hazur Maharaj Ji here.

IMPORTANCE:

This Ashram has been visited many times by all the three Pat Shahis. Beparwah Mastana Ji had bestowed Naam Daan to Shah Satnam Singh Ji here by calling him as leader of "Jinda Ram.' Its glory is beyond words.
